Track details

Python/PCEP track

Students learn Python syntax, control flow, functions, core data structures, and PCEP exam domains using a 4-week plan and OpenEDG-aligned completion expectations.

Online coding practice track

Practice ladders help students solve coding problems directly on the website with clear levels, topics, solved status, and judge-backed code submissions.

Project and external validation track

Students create demos, portfolio pieces, and competition-ready work so their progress can be understood beyond the platform.
